Job Duties

  • Adhere to all safety regulations and promote a safe working environment
  • Ensure the safe and timely delivery of concrete loads to job sites
  • Adapt discharge methods according to various site conditions
  • Attach and manage extension chutes for precise concrete pouring
  • Maintain the cleanliness and mechanical soundness of the ready-mix truck
  • Provide outstanding customer service and maintain a professional company image
  • Coordinate with dispatch and team members for efficient operations
